| Storage | Lead tribromide should be stored in a tightly closed container, in a cool, dry, and well-ventilated area, away from incompatible substances such as strong acids and oxidizers. It should be protected from moisture and physical damage, with appropriate labeling. Store in a designated area for toxic materials, and ensure containers are corrosion-resistant and kept off the floor to prevent contamination. |
| Shipping | Lead Tribromide should be shipped in tightly sealed containers, protected from moisture and physical damage. It must be clearly labeled as a toxic, environmentally hazardous material. Transport according to relevant regulations (such as DOT, IATA, IMDG), using compatible packaging, and keep away from food and incompatible substances during transit. |
